Common Name8-(6-hydroperoxy-6-methylhept-4-en-2-yl)-5-methyl-12-oxo-11-oxatricyclo[7.3.0.0²,⁴]dodec-1(9)-en-7-yl acetate
Description8-(6-Hydroperoxy-6-methylhept-4-en-2-yl)-5-methyl-12-oxo-11-oxatricyclo[7.3.0.0²,⁴]Dodec-1(9)-en-7-yl acetate belongs to the class of organic compounds known as butenolides. These are dihydrofurans with a carbonyl group at the C2 carbon atom. 8-(6-hydroperoxy-6-methylhept-4-en-2-yl)-5-methyl-12-oxo-11-oxatricyclo[7.3.0.0²,⁴]dodec-1(9)-en-7-yl acetate is found in Dictyota dichotoma. Based on a literature review very few articles have been published on 8-(6-hydroperoxy-6-methylhept-4-en-2-yl)-5-methyl-12-oxo-11-oxatricyclo[7.3.0.0²,⁴]Dodec-1(9)-en-7-yl acetate.
